Who We Are
Addepar is a global technology and data company that helps investment professionals provide the most informed, precise guidance for their clients. Hundreds of thousands of users have entrusted Addepar to empower smarter investment decisions and better advice over the last decade. With client presence in more than 45 countries, Addepar’s platform aggregates portfolio, market and client data for over $7 trillion in assets. Addepar’s open platform integrates with more than 100 software, data and services partners to deliver a complete solution for a wide range of firms and use cases. Addepar embraces a global flexible workforce model with offices in Silicon Valley, New York City, Salt Lake City, Chicago, London, Edinburgh and Pune.

The Role
We are seeking a Staff Software Development Engineer to join our Integrations and Developer Experience Team!
We are looking for a senior software engineer to join the Integrations and Developer Experience team. The team’s mission is to enable clients and partners to integrate with Addepar. Our cross-functional team designs, develops and operates automated workflows between Addepar and 3rd party systems. We aim to serve a variety of needs from slick no-code UI options, to more complex workflows built on top of our APIs. Take a look at our Integration Center to see some of the existing integrations!
We’re looking for someone who will build an inclusive team culture, empower engineers to succeed and cultivate an environment that creates high-quality engineering processes and product delivery. You’ll work closely with product and design to deliver great products.
Our team works primarily with Java, making use of the Temporal durable execution engine to orchestrate our integration workflows. We also work on projects that require the use of Apex (proprietary Salesforce language), Javascript (Ember and LWC frameworks) and Python.
